What is Immersion Cleaning?

Immersion cleaning is most effective for materials that can withstand being completely saturated with a cleaning agent. The item requiring soot removal is dipped in a bath of the cleaning product, and the soils are loosened with scrubbers.

Ultra-Sonic Cleaning

One easier and less labor-intensive type of immersion cleaning SERVPRO techs use in Bellevue properties involves ultrasonic sound waves. In this method, high-frequency sound waves provide the agitation required to loosen the soils. Millions of tiny bubbles are created in the liquid in an ultrasonic tank as the sound waves repeatedly compress and expand the molecules.

The bubbles implode in seconds creating high temperatures and microscopic jet streams that provide agitation to loosen the soils. The energy (frequency) of the sound waves and the cleaning agent used depends on the type of residue. To become a practising CRT technician capable of performing commercial water damage restoration in Bellevue, you must first complete two certifications. These certifications include Carpet Cleaning Technician (CCT) and Commercial Carpet Maintenance Technician (CCMT). Holding qualifications like these ensures that our restoration technicians have the requisite expertise. CRT technicians can make informed decisions about natural versus synthetic dyes, assess fiber types in any material, and address common problems like color loss of textiles from bleaching. Cleaning is more than just a way to remove soils from materials and contents. It can play a protective role against the physical deterioration triggered by soot and other corrosive smoke residues, which necessitate follow-up maintenance. Deterioration from such exposure takes time before damaging various items like doorknobs, hinges, and other metal accessories. When our SERVPRO technicians use vacuum cleaners, we can lift off all soot residues preventing such deterioration.

Replacing damaged materials after a fire may be necessary, but it is the most expensive solution. Apart from the materials consumed by flames, replacements are essential for stained or discolored materials. Thorough cleaning, especially through specialized techniques, can help eliminate the need for replacements prompted by heavy soiling.

Specialized fire cleaning techniques include:

  • Soda blasting
  • Ultrasonic cleaning
  • Use of specially formulated reagents

Most business owners would prefer to stay open during the water restoration services; however, that is not always possible. SERVPRO technicians inspect the property upon arrival and can give a time frame for how long the water cleanup will take and if it is safe to remain open or on-site for the property owner. In cases where the water has degraded or contains sewage, or the building is structurally unsound due to sagging ceilings or other issues, SERVPRO will opt for the safest course of action for all.

In cases where the flooring is slab or tile, the danger of slip and fall hazards during the water restoration services may require that the work-site area get taped off with security tape while the rest of the building remains open. Before the building reopens, the technicians verify that the structure reads as attaining drying goals using their various types of moisture detection equipment and visual inspections. The final step is to sanitize all surfaces, so the employees and customers come back to a healthy environment when the property reopens for business as usual.

Keeping Summer Cooling Costs Down

7/13/2021 (Permalink)

Summer of 2021 experienced record high temperatures in the Pacific Northwest and everyone who didn’t have air conditioning was picking up the phone to call their local HVAC company. During the summer it can become very hard to keep your business a decent temperature as the weather gets increasingly warmer. Large amounts of square footage to cool can result in a very high AC bill. Keeping the air conditioner running can add up fast and surprise you when the bill comes; no one wants to spend a fortune on this intangible product. Listed below are some very helpful tips to keep your bill down and your business cool without overspending.

  1. Do not cool rooms when you are not in them. A typical workday is 8 hours long. If you turn off your AC for the other 16 hours of the day to save 2/3rds of your bill. This is one of the most effective way of saving money.
  2. Replacing a used AC filter. Changing out your AC filter can help it run up to 15% more efficiently saving energy, money and cooling down a building faster. Do you know how old your filter is?
  3. While it may be tempting do not turn down your thermostat colder than usual. You might think that turning your temperature down more will cool your building faster but that is not true. It will take just as long to get just as cold and will use more energy raising your bill. Keep your thermostat at your normal temperature and it will cool just as fast and not raise your bill as much.
  4. Ceiling fans can make your building colder without and extra cost. Ceiling fans will allow you to raise the thermostat roughly 4 degrees without noticing an increase in your energy bill.

Tips to Prepare Your Business in the Event of A Fire

6/25/2021 (Permalink)

All commercial property owners hope nothing bad will ever happen to their building. However, it is best to still have a fire contingency plan in place. There is a chance you will never need to put it into action, but in the event you do need it, you will be thankful it is there. Develop an evacuation plan using resources from your local fire department in Bellevue, Washington, to ensure you cover all essential points.

1. Create a Command Structure

When a fire breaks out, you want everyone to know what they are supposed to do. You should assign one individual to be in charge of communications and inform everyone in the vicinity of the fire. Someone will also need to be in charge of reaching out to the fire department to extinguish the flames. Finally, one person should oversee the recovery efforts and reach out to fire remediation experts so that restoration begins right away.

2. Train Employees to Prevent Fires

Your contingency plan should involve more than simply responding to a fire. It should involve how you are going to be proactive in preventing one in the first place. This may include hosting seminars where a professional firefighter teaches employees about common fire hazards around the workplace. Preventive efforts should also involve having your building’s fire alarms and fire extinguishers inspected regularly.

3. Create a Staffing Plan

Your business operations will naturally be interrupted immediately following a fire. You can reduce the financial impact of this by having a plan to maintain operations while the building is getting repaired. Some employees may be able to do some of their duties at home.

You will feel a lot more at ease once you have a detailed fire contingency plan in place. You may never need it, but it could help your business tremendously if it ever does need to come into play.

Cleaning and Disinfecting in Commercial Buildings

8/20/2020 (Permalink)

With the threat of COVID-19 disinfecting commercial spaces is more important than ever as communities work to minimize the risk of spreading germs. The CDC recommends the following protocols for cleaning:

  • Wear disposable gloves to clean and disinfect.
  • Clean surfaces using soap and water, then use disinfectant.
  • Cleaning with soap and water reduces number of germs, dirt and impurities on the surface. Disinfecting kills germs on surfaces.
  • Practice routine cleaning of frequently touched surfaces.
    • More frequent cleaning and disinfection may be required based on level of use.
    • Surfaces and objects in public places, such as shopping carts and point of sale keypads should be cleaned and disinfected before each use.
  • High touch surfaces include:
    • Tables, doorknobs, light switches, countertops, handles, desks, phones, keyboards, toilets, faucets, sinks, etc.

When disinfecting its always important to keep surfaces wet for a dwell time, utilize good ventilation/ PPE and read the directions on the label carefully. Soft surfaces, electronics and textiles should all be handled according to specific directions.
